Cómo Desarrollar un Producto Mínimo Viable (MVP) en el Sector de Blockchain: Guía Paso a Paso

Cómo desarrollar un producto mínimo viable (MVP) en el sector de blockchain

1. ¿Qué es un Producto Mínimo Viable (MVP) y por qué es crucial en blockchain?

Un Producto Mínimo Viable (MVP) es una versión inicial de un producto que incluye solo las características esenciales necesarias para satisfacer a los primeros usuarios y obtener retroalimentación. En el contexto de blockchain, el MVP permite a los desarrolladores validar su idea sin invertir grandes recursos en un producto completo. Esto es especialmente importante en el ecosistema blockchain, donde la tecnología y el mercado están en constante evolución.

Características de un MVP en Blockchain

  • Funcionalidad básica: Debe ofrecer las características fundamentales que resuelven un problema específico.
  • Escalabilidad: Debe ser diseñado para permitir futuras mejoras y expansión.
  • Interacción con usuarios: Facilita la obtención de comentarios valiosos para iteraciones futuras.

La creación de un MVP en el ámbito de blockchain es crucial porque permite a las startups y empresas probar su propuesta de valor en un mercado competitivo. Además, la retroalimentación temprana de los usuarios puede guiar el desarrollo del producto, asegurando que las soluciones ofrecidas se alineen con las necesidades reales del mercado. Esto no solo ahorra tiempo y recursos, sino que también aumenta las posibilidades de éxito a largo plazo.

Importancia del MVP en el Desarrollo de Blockchain

La naturaleza descentralizada y transparente de la blockchain exige que los productos sean probados y validados antes de su implementación a gran escala. Un MVP permite a los equipos de desarrollo experimentar con diferentes modelos de negocio y tecnologías, minimizando riesgos. Además, en un entorno donde la confianza es clave, lanzar un MVP puede ayudar a construir credibilidad y atraer inversores y usuarios tempranos.

Contenido recomendado:  Las Mejores Plataformas de Crowdfunding para Startups de IA: Impulsa tu Proyecto Innovador

2. Pasos esenciales para desarrollar un MVP en el sector de blockchain

Desarrollar un Producto Mínimo Viable (MVP) en el sector de blockchain requiere un enfoque metódico y estratégico. A continuación, se presentan los pasos esenciales que debes seguir para asegurar el éxito de tu MVP en este innovador ámbito tecnológico.

1. Definir el Problema y la Solución

El primer paso es identificar el problema específico que tu MVP resolverá. Esto implica realizar un análisis exhaustivo del mercado y de las necesidades de los usuarios. Pregúntate: ¿Qué desafíos enfrentan los usuarios en el ámbito de blockchain? Una vez que tengas claro el problema, define cómo tu solución utilizará la tecnología blockchain para abordarlo.

Quizás también te interese:  Implementación de tecnología en PYMEs

2. Seleccionar la Tecnología Adecuada

La elección de la tecnología es crucial para el desarrollo de un MVP. Considera las diferentes plataformas blockchain disponibles, como Ethereum, Binance Smart Chain o Solana, y evalúa cuál se adapta mejor a tus necesidades. Ten en cuenta factores como la escalabilidad, las tarifas de transacción y la comunidad de desarrolladores.

3. Diseñar y Desarrollar el MVP

Una vez que tengas clara la solución y la tecnología, es hora de diseñar y desarrollar tu MVP. Este proceso debe incluir:

  • Prototipado: Crea un prototipo que ilustre la funcionalidad básica de tu solución.
  • Desarrollo: Implementa las características esenciales utilizando metodologías ágiles para facilitar iteraciones rápidas.
  • Pruebas: Realiza pruebas exhaustivas para asegurar que el MVP funcione correctamente y sea seguro.

4. Recoger Feedback y Iterar

Después de lanzar tu MVP, es fundamental recoger feedback de los usuarios. Esto te permitirá identificar áreas de mejora y ajustar tu producto en función de las necesidades reales del mercado. Utiliza métricas de rendimiento para evaluar el impacto de tu MVP y realiza iteraciones para optimizar la experiencia del usuario y la funcionalidad del producto.

3. Herramientas y tecnologías recomendadas para construir tu MVP en blockchain

Para desarrollar un MVP (Producto Mínimo Viable) en blockchain, es esencial seleccionar las herramientas y tecnologías adecuadas que faciliten la creación y despliegue de tu solución. A continuación, se presentan algunas de las opciones más efectivas y populares en el ecosistema blockchain.

Quizás también te interese:  Todo lo que Necesitas Saber Sobre la Residencia Fiscal en México: Guía Completa

Plataformas de desarrollo

  • Ethereum: Esta es una de las plataformas más utilizadas para crear contratos inteligentes y aplicaciones descentralizadas (dApps). Su lenguaje de programación, Solidity, permite a los desarrolladores escribir código de manera eficiente.
  • Hyperledger Fabric: Ideal para soluciones empresariales, Hyperledger Fabric ofrece un entorno modular que permite la creación de redes privadas y permissioned, garantizando la privacidad y la seguridad de los datos.
  • Binance Smart Chain: Con transacciones rápidas y bajas tarifas, Binance Smart Chain es una excelente opción para startups que buscan implementar un MVP de manera ágil.
Contenido recomendado:  mPOS como alternativa a la Ley Antifraude

Herramientas de desarrollo

  • Truffle: Este marco de desarrollo permite la gestión de contratos inteligentes, facilitando la compilación, despliegue y pruebas en entornos locales y de red.
  • Ganache: Una herramienta de desarrollo que permite simular una blockchain personal para realizar pruebas y desarrollos sin costos de transacción.
  • Remix: Un entorno de desarrollo integrado (IDE) basado en la web que simplifica la escritura, prueba y despliegue de contratos inteligentes en Ethereum.

Servicios de infraestructura

  • Infura: Proporciona acceso a nodos Ethereum, permitiendo a los desarrolladores conectarse a la red sin necesidad de operar un nodo completo.
  • Alchemy: Ofrece herramientas y servicios para mejorar la experiencia de desarrollo, incluyendo análisis y gestión de API.
  • Fleek: Ideal para el alojamiento de aplicaciones descentralizadas, Fleek permite a los desarrolladores desplegar sus proyectos de manera sencilla en la web descentralizada.

Elegir las herramientas y tecnologías adecuadas es fundamental para el éxito de tu MVP en blockchain. Con las opciones mencionadas, podrás construir una solución robusta y escalable que se adapte a tus necesidades específicas.

4. Errores comunes al crear un MVP en el ecosistema blockchain y cómo evitarlos

Al desarrollar un MVP (Producto Mínimo Viable) en el ecosistema blockchain, es crucial identificar y evitar errores comunes que pueden comprometer el éxito del proyecto. A continuación, se presentan algunos de los errores más frecuentes y estrategias para superarlos.

Quizás también te interese:  ¿ES BUENO TRABAJAR DESDE CASA?

1. No definir claramente el problema a resolver

Uno de los errores más comunes es no tener una comprensión clara del problema que el MVP pretende solucionar. Esto puede llevar a desarrollar funcionalidades innecesarias y desviar recursos. Para evitarlo, es fundamental realizar una investigación exhaustiva del mercado y definir claramente las necesidades del usuario.

Contenido recomendado:  Cómo utilizar el marketing de segmentación como autónomo

2. Ignorar la escalabilidad desde el inicio

La escalabilidad es un aspecto crítico en cualquier proyecto de blockchain. Muchos desarrolladores crean un MVP sin considerar cómo se escalará a medida que crezca la base de usuarios. Para prevenir este error, es recomendable diseñar una arquitectura que permita una escala eficiente desde el principio, teniendo en cuenta las limitaciones de la tecnología blockchain utilizada.

3. No realizar pruebas de seguridad adecuadas

La seguridad es primordial en el ecosistema blockchain. A menudo, los equipos pasan por alto la importancia de realizar pruebas de seguridad exhaustivas, lo que puede resultar en vulnerabilidades que pongan en riesgo los fondos y datos de los usuarios. Para evitar esto, se deben implementar prácticas de auditoría de seguridad desde las primeras etapas del desarrollo del MVP.

4. Subestimar la importancia de la experiencia del usuario

Finalmente, un error común es no priorizar la experiencia del usuario en el diseño del MVP. A menudo, los proyectos de blockchain se enfocan demasiado en la tecnología y descuidan cómo los usuarios interactuarán con el producto. Para evitar esto, es vital realizar pruebas de usabilidad y obtener feedback continuo de los usuarios, asegurando que el MVP sea intuitivo y fácil de usar.

Al estar consciente de estos errores y adoptar estrategias para evitarlos, se puede aumentar significativamente la probabilidad de éxito del MVP en el competitivo ecosistema blockchain.

5. Casos de éxito: Ejemplos de MVPs exitosos en el sector de blockchain

El sector de blockchain ha visto un crecimiento exponencial en los últimos años, y muchos proyectos han destacado gracias a sus Minimum Viable Products (MVPs). A continuación, se presentan algunos ejemplos de MVPs que han logrado un impacto significativo en la industria:

1. Ethereum

Ethereum es uno de los ejemplos más conocidos de un MVP exitoso en el ámbito de la blockchain. Su lanzamiento inicial permitió a los desarrolladores crear contratos inteligentes y aplicaciones descentralizadas, lo que revolucionó la forma en que se utilizan las cadenas de bloques. Su MVP se centró en la funcionalidad básica, lo que permitió a la comunidad experimentar y construir sobre su plataforma.

2. Binance

Binance, uno de los exchanges de criptomonedas más grandes del mundo, comenzó como un MVP que ofrecía una interfaz sencilla para el comercio de criptomonedas. Su enfoque en la experiencia del usuario y la rápida ejecución de órdenes atrajo a millones de usuarios, lo que permitió su rápida expansión y la incorporación de nuevas funcionalidades y pares de intercambio.

3. Chainlink

Chainlink es otro ejemplo de un MVP exitoso que conecta contratos inteligentes con datos del mundo real. Su MVP inicial se centró en proporcionar oráculos seguros y confiables, permitiendo que los desarrolladores integraran datos externos en sus aplicaciones. Este enfoque ha llevado a su adopción masiva en múltiples plataformas y ha demostrado el potencial de la blockchain en la interoperabilidad de datos.

Estos casos de éxito no solo demuestran la viabilidad de los MVPs en el sector de blockchain, sino que también resaltan la importancia de un enfoque centrado en el usuario y la adaptabilidad en un entorno en constante evolución. Cada uno de estos proyectos ha logrado escalar y diversificarse, estableciendo un precedente para futuros desarrollos en la tecnología de blockchain.

Noticias relacionadas